Yukon's Mayo B hydropower expansion four months ahead of schedule


MAYO, Yukon Territory, Canada 12/14/11 (PennWell) -- The Yukon Energy Corporation's Mayo B hydroelectric project is well ahead of schedule and should be producing power before the end of the year, according to a release from equipment supplier ABB.

ABB is supplying two 5-MW Francis hydro units for Mayo B's new powerhouse and other hydro-related mechanical, electrical and automation equipment for the US$120 million expansion.

Yukon Energy is expanding the capacity of the project to 15 MW from 5 MW.

ABB is executing the projectais part of a strategic alliance with the Chongqing Yunhe Hydropower Group, which is providing the turbines and generators.
